Extreme Heat and Political Tension Disrupt America’s Semiquincentennial Celebrations
In July 2026, as the United States reached its historic semiquincentennial—marking 250 years since the signing of the Declaration of Independence—the focus of the nation's capital abruptly shifted from patriotic celebration to public safety. The Great American State Fair, conceived as a grand, multi-day spectacle on the National Mall in Washington, D.C., was forced into an unprecedented mid-day shutdown. Organizers suspended operations until the evening hours after extreme temperatures rendered the outdoor venue hazardous for visitors, staff, and performers alike.
The suspension was announced via public address systems across the festival grounds, instructing attendees to immediately evacuate the sun-bleached expanse of the Mall. The abrupt closure highlighted not only the immediate danger posed by a historic heatwave but also the mounting structural and logistical challenges of hosting massive, open-air civic events in an era of intensifying seasonal extremes.
A Monumental Celebration Meets a Thermal Crisis
The conditions on the National Mall during the first week of July were nothing short of oppressive. Thermal assessments of the open-air festival grounds revealed that the gravel and paved walkways of the Mall had absorbed enough solar radiation to push ground temperatures to a staggering 135 degrees Fahrenheit. When combined with the high humidity characteristic of mid-Atlantic summers, the heat index—how hot it actually feels to the human body—soared to 111 degrees Fahrenheit.
These extreme conditions prompted emergency personnel and municipal authorities to intervene. For an event designed to draw hundreds of thousands of visitors to the heart of the capital, the combination of direct solar exposure, radiant heat from the ground, and high humidity created a high-risk environment for heat-related illnesses, such as heat exhaustion and heatstroke.
The Science of the Shimmering Mall
The National Mall, while visually spectacular, presents unique microclimatic challenges during the summer months. The vast, open lawns offer virtually no canopy cover, leaving visitors directly exposed to ultraviolet radiation. Furthermore, the surrounding monumental architecture—constructed primarily of light-colored granite, marble, and concrete—acts as a massive thermal battery, absorbing solar energy throughout the day and radiating it back into the local environment.
This localized phenomenon, a variant of the urban heat island effect, can make temperatures on the Mall significantly higher than those recorded in nearby shaded or residential neighborhoods. When regional weather systems lock in high humidity, the body's natural cooling mechanism—sweat evaporation—is severely compromised, transforming a festive outing into a medical emergency.
Logistical Collapse on the National Mall
The decision to halt the fair was the culmination of several days of mounting operational difficulties. Even before the official postponement, the event's temporary infrastructure was failing under the thermal load. Industrial air conditioning units, deployed to cool massive exhibition tents and VIP pavilions, reportedly suffered widespread mechanical failures, unable to compete with the ambient outdoor heat.
The heatwave also disrupted scheduled programming. On the evening preceding the shutdown, organizers were forced to cancel a highly anticipated rodeo demonstration due to concerns over animal welfare and participant safety. Similarly, the U.S. Capitol Police restricted the dress rehearsal for the annual "A Capitol Fourth" concert to essential personnel only, acting on recommendations from the Office of the Attending Physician.
The Failure of Temporary Infrastructure
Temporary event infrastructure is rarely built to withstand sustained, triple-digit heatwaves. The generators required to power cooling systems often overheat themselves, creating a cascading failure of electrical and climate-control systems.
At the Great American State Fair, the loss of reliable cooling in enclosed exhibition spaces meant that there were few, if any, safe havens for visitors seeking relief from the sun. This systemic vulnerability forced organizers to rely on the only remaining safety measure: complete evacuation and a shift to nocturnal operating hours.
The Shadows of Politicization
Beyond the meteorological challenges, the Great American State Fair had been operating under a cloud of political controversy since its gates first opened in late June. Framed as the centerpiece of the "Freedom 250" initiative, the event faced criticism from political opponents who accused the administration of politicizing what should have been a non-partisan national milestone.
These political tensions, combined with the daunting weather forecasts, resulted in noticeably sparse crowds during the fair's opening days. Many high-profile artists and performers reportedly withdrew from scheduled appearances, leaving organizers scrambling to fill empty slots on the programming schedule. The empty walkways and quiet exhibition booths stood in stark contrast to the bustling, unified celebrations envisioned by planners.
Comparative Historical Precedents
The difficulties surrounding the 2026 Semiquincentennial invite immediate comparison to the United States Bicentennial in 1976. While the 1976 celebrations were also marked by the geopolitical anxieties of the post-Watergate era, they succeeded in fostering a broad sense of civic participation through thousands of decentralized, community-led events across the country.
In contrast, the highly centralized, top-down approach of the 2026 fair on the National Mall made it a lightning rod for national division. When the physical environment turned hostile, there was little local momentum or goodwill to sustain the event through the crisis, leaving the empty grounds as a visual metaphor for a fractured public square.
The Shifting Paradigm of Summer Events
The disruption of the Great American State Fair is not an isolated incident, but rather part of a broader trend affecting the planning of large-scale public gatherings. As summer temperatures continue to break historical records, municipal planners, cultural institutions, and event organizers are being forced to rethink the feasibility of traditional outdoor festivals.
The growing implications of Climate variability on municipal planning suggest that the traditional summer festival season may soon undergo a permanent shift. Organizers are increasingly looking toward shoulder seasons—spring and autumn—or transitioning to strictly nocturnal schedules to ensure public safety.
Adapting to the New Thermal Normal
Adapting to this new reality requires significant changes in urban design and event planning, including:
- Active Shading: Integrating temporary and permanent canopy structures that block direct solar radiation without trapping hot air underneath.
- Hydration Infrastructure: Deploying high-capacity, chilled water-refilling stations capable of serving tens of thousands of users simultaneously.
- Thermal Monitoring: Utilizing real-time, localized thermal imaging to identify and close "hot zones" before they cause medical emergencies.
Without these adaptive measures, the financial and reputational risks of hosting major outdoor events in July and August may become prohibitively high, permanently altering the landscape of civic celebration in the United States.
